Did you know that in the first three years of life, your little one's foot develops an incredible amount? With more cartilage than bone, your baby's foot is subjected to more daily stress than an adult's - all while sweating twice as much! By the time they turn two, their feet will have a solid structure, but the bones won't fully harden until they reach the age of thirteen.

- Ensure your child’s foot is relaxed before measuring.
- Measure towards the end of the day to ensure foot is at it’s largest.
- Place your child’s foot on a piece of paper
- Draw a line at the heel and at the big toe - measure the foot length in mm.
- DO NOT add to your child’s foot length as wriggle room has been factored in.

Leather Shoe Care
Keep Their First Shoes Looking Beautiful
To help your SKEANIE shoes stay stylish, comfortable, and long-lasting, follow our simple care guide:
What to Avoid:
- Getting the shoes wet or muddy
- Using them as bike or scooter brakes
- Kicking balls or rough play on concrete
- Walking through dirt, sand, or uneven terrain
- Machine washing or tumble drying
General Shoe Care Tips:
- Spray with a gentle water and stain repellent before first use
- Wipe clean with a damp cloth or leather-safe wipe after each wear
- Apply leather conditioner and renovating polish to maintain softness and colour
- Store in a cool, dry place when not in use
Dealing with Scuffing on Soft Leather
Scuffing is natural with soft leather shoes—especially on rough surfaces. While it doesn’t damage the integrity of the shoe, it can affect the appearance. Here’s how to reduce and repair scuff marks:
- Use a colour-matched polish to touch up visible marks
- Apply a leather conditioner regularly to nourish and restore the leather
- Avoid dragging toes or scraping against pavement
- Reserve shoes for clean, dry surfaces where possible
Caring for Metallic Leather Shoes
Metallic leather shoes, like our beautiful Mary-Jane styles in Gold and Silver, require extra care. These finishes are created using a heat-bonded foil that cannot be reapplied once scratched.
To clean and maintain metallic leather:
- Gently wipe with a soft, damp cloth
- Buff regularly with a dry, soft cloth to restore shine
- Use a small amount of Renovating Polish if needed, applied with a cloth in light, even strokes
Please tread carefully with metallics to preserve their delicate finish.
